Transaction 59a752860af29896349fab5dcc02631d3c744b9085d395b6065f01cfee3a5e5e
1 Input
1 Output
-
59a752860af29896349fab5dcc02631d3c744b9085d395b6065f01cfee3a5e5e:0
- value
- 2149412
- script pubkey
- OP_0 OP_PUSHBYTES_20 0c3dc0aa23cc0305119ab973b11b04370d449efb
- address
- bc1qps7up23resps2yv6h9emzxcyxux5f8hm453kd0